11/19/2008 - (Sportsbook Betting Lines) - The fast start by Toronto is a thing of the past and the team has rarely reached the win column since. Tonight the Raptors will try to close out a short two-game road trip on a winning note against the Miami Heat.
Toronto opened the 2008-09 season with three straight wins, but has dropped three of four and five of its last seven games to fall to 5-5 on the year. In Tuesday's 103-90 loss to the Orlando Magic at Amway Arena, Chris Bosh's strong performance was wasted and the Olympic Gold medalist netted a season-high 40 points on 14-of-19 shooting and grabbed 18 rebounds.
Jermaine O'Neal had 16 points and 10 rebounds in defeat. In injury news for the Raptors, guard Jose Calderon is questionable for Wednesday's game.
Miami has alternated wins and losses over its last seven games and will kick off a three-game homestand Wednesday versus the Raptors, Pacers and Rockets.
In Tuesday's 94-87 triumph over the Washington Wizards at the Verizon Center, Dwyane Wade shook off an ankle injury to post 19 points and 10 assists to lead Heat. Rookie Mario Chalmers added 15 points and six assists in the win.
Shawn Marion and Udonis Haslem scored 12 points apiece for Miami.
Toronto handed the Heat a 107-96 loss on November 16 this season at Air Canada Centre and has won five straight and six of the last seven meetings.
The Raptors have won two in a row at AmericanAirlines Arena.

With the field of 64/65 set, MySportsbook.com has the Florida Gators as the 4-1 favorite to successfully defend their National Championship. Men’s Division-1 College Basketball has not seen a team repeat as National Champions since Duke won back to back championships in ’91 & ‘92. After losing three out of four late in the season, the Gators are full of momentum as they won their last four games by an average of 18 points. Not surprisingly, right behind the Gators are the other three top seeds: Kansas 5-1, UNC 6-1, and Ohio State 7-1. Many consider Kansas to be the hottest team in the country, having won 11 straight. With Kansas, it is hard to ignore all of the early exits from the “dance” in recent years. With an impressive ACC Tournament, UNC ensured themselves the other top seed. UNC has about as much talent as any other team in the tournament but with a team that’s best players are primarily freshman and sophomores, could youth be a concern. Behind freshman sensation, Greg Oden, OSU will look to do what their football team failed to do just a few months earlier. OSU seems to have peeked at the right time, as they currently have a 17 game winning streak. Since the tournament field was expanded in 1985, there has never been an instance where all four #1 seeds advanced to the Final Four. It is obvious that each of the top seeds have the talent to make it through to Atlanta. But as everyone knows, when makes the NCAA Tournament so special are all of the spoilers and “Cinderella” stories that knock off the favorites on a daily basis.
